Improper Link Resolution in Okta Verify for Windows Uninstaller Data Removal CVE-2026-78622 - Sep 8, 2026
Description
The Okta Verify for Windows uninstaller does not verify whether the user data directory is a filesystem junction before deleting its contents with elevated privileges. The delete operation follows the junction target, resulting in recursive deletion of unintended directory contents.
Affected product and versions
Customers using the Okta Verify for Windows client versions 5.1.3 through 6.12.3 are affected.
Preconditions
This applies if the following preconditions are present:
Okta Verify for Windows (versions 5.1.3 through 6.12.3) is installed on the host system.
A local user has low-privileged interactive access to create filesystem junctions on the host.
An administrative user or system process subsequently initiates the uninstallation.
Customer Recommendations
To remediate this vulnerability, upgrade the Okta Verify for Windows client to version 7.0.0 or greater.

Resolution
The vulnerability is present in Okta Verify for Windows versions 5.1.3 to 6.12.3 and is resolved in Okta Verify for Windows version 7.0.0.
CVE details
CVE ID | |
Published Date | 2026-09-08 |
Vulnerability Type | Improper Link Resolution |
CWE | CWE-59 – Improper Link Resolution Before File Access |
CVSS v3 | Score: 6.0 Vector string: C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:H/PR:L/UI:R/S:U/C:N/I:H/A:H |
